[ The PC Guide | Systems and Components Reference Guide | Motherboard and System Devices | System BIOS | BIOS Settings | Integrated Peripherals ] PS/2 Mouse Enable On systems that support a PS/2 style mouse, this setting enables or disables this port. If you are using the port you should enable this, otherwise you should disable it so that the interrupt reserved for the PS/2 mouse (IRQ12) can be used for another purpose. Some systems have an "Auto" setting for this parameter, which is really ideal, since it will only enable PS/2 support if you actually have one connected.
